If y = y(x) satisfies the differential equation 8x(9+x)dy=(4+9+x)−1{8\sqrt x \left( {\sqrt {9 + \sqrt x } } \right)dy = {{\left( {\sqrt {4 + \sqrt {9 + \sqrt x } } } \right)}^{ - 1}}}8x​(9+x​​)dy=(4+9+x​​​)−1 dx, x > 0 and y(0) =7\sqrt 77​, then y(256) =
  1. A
    16
  2. B
    3
  3. C
    9
  4. D
    80

Correct answer: B

  1. Interpret the differential equation

Given

8x 9+x dy=(4+9+x)−1dx,8\sqrt{x}\,\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}\,dy=\left(\sqrt{4+\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}}\right)^{-1}dx,8x​9+x​​dy=(4+9+x​​​)−1dx,

with x>0x>0x>0 and y(0)=7y(0)=\sqrt{7}y(0)=7​.

So,

dydx=18x9+x4+9+x.\frac{dy}{dx}=\frac{1}{8\sqrt{x}\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}\sqrt{4+\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}}}.dxdy​=8x​9+x​​4+9+x​​​1​.
  1. Recognize the chain-rule structure

Let

u=4+9+x.u=4+\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}.u=4+9+x​​.

Then

ddx(4+9+x)=124+9+x⋅ddx(9+x).\frac{d}{dx}\big(\sqrt{4+\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}}\big) =\frac{1}{2\sqrt{4+\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}}}\cdot \frac{d}{dx}\big(\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}\big).dxd​(4+9+x​​​)=24+9+x​​​1​⋅dxd​(9+x​​).

Now,

ddx(9+x)=129+x⋅ddx(x)=129+x⋅12x.\frac{d}{dx}\big(\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}\big) =\frac{1}{2\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}}\cdot \frac{d}{dx}(\sqrt{x}) =\frac{1}{2\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}}\cdot \frac{1}{2\sqrt{x}}.dxd​(9+x​​)=29+x​​1​⋅dxd​(x​)=29+x​​1​⋅2x​1​.

Hence,

ddx(4+9+x)=124+9+x⋅14x9+x=18x9+x4+9+x.\frac{d}{dx}\big(\sqrt{4+\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}}\big) =\frac{1}{2\sqrt{4+\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}}}\cdot \frac{1}{4\sqrt{x}\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}} =\frac{1}{8\sqrt{x}\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}\sqrt{4+\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}}}.dxd​(4+9+x​​​)=24+9+x​​​1​⋅4x​9+x​​1​=8x​9+x​​4+9+x​​​1​.

But this is exactly dydx\dfrac{dy}{dx}dxdy​. Therefore,

dydx=ddx(4+9+x).\frac{dy}{dx}=\frac{d}{dx}\big(\sqrt{4+\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}}\big).dxdy​=dxd​(4+9+x​​​).

So,

y=4+9+x+C.y=\sqrt{4+\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}}+C.y=4+9+x​​​+C.
  1. Use the initial condition

Given y(0)=7y(0)=\sqrt{7}y(0)=7​.

At x=0x=0x=0,

x=0,\sqrt{x}=0,x​=0,

so

y(0)=4+9+0+C=4+3+C=7+C.y(0)=\sqrt{4+\sqrt{9+0}}+C=\sqrt{4+3}+C=\sqrt{7}+C.y(0)=4+9+0​​+C=4+3​+C=7​+C.

Since y(0)=7y(0)=\sqrt{7}y(0)=7​,

7+C=7  ⟹  C=0.\sqrt{7}+C=\sqrt{7}\implies C=0.7​+C=7​⟹C=0.

Thus,

y=4+9+x.y=\sqrt{4+\sqrt{9+\sqrt{x}}}.y=4+9+x​​​.
  1. Find y(256)y(256)y(256)

Since

256=16,\sqrt{256}=16,256​=16,

we get

9+256=9+16=25=5.\sqrt{9+\sqrt{256}}=\sqrt{9+16}=\sqrt{25}=5.9+256​​=9+16​=25​=5.

Therefore,

y(256)=4+5=9=3.y(256)=\sqrt{4+5}=\sqrt{9}=3.y(256)=4+5​=9​=3.
  1. Check options
  • A: 161616 ❌
  • B: 333 ✅
  • C: 999 ❌
  • D: 808080 ❌

Hence, the correct option is B.
